Output 0858bf602018083254285eead3c13c773e4e7d70cb425529f6ddaf920394e544:1

value
70865460
script pubkey
OP_0 OP_PUSHBYTES_20 7bc8ff41fb4f8b3acfbcc5e98eaf0aae5c6b139e
address
bc1q00y07s0mf79n4nauch5catc24ewxkyu7kl9gml
transaction
0858bf602018083254285eead3c13c773e4e7d70cb425529f6ddaf920394e544